Description
TQ 64 NE EAST PECKHAM HALE STREET (east side)
3/51 Nos 140-144 (even) (formerly listed as 1.8.52 Hodges Cottages and Fant View)
GV II
Wealden hall-house . C15. Exposed framing with plaster infilling. Steep hipped plain tiled roof with tall projecting brick stack to right. First floor over- hangs to right and left of centre, supported on joists and corner brackets. 2 storeys, 3-window facade to 3-bay house. Odd C19 casements throughout. Entrances to Nos 140 & 142 in main block with boarded doors. Weather-boarded 2-storey, L window extension with tiled roof to left, containing entrance to No 144. Until recently this extension was wheelwright's shop and smithy.
